Installation Manager manages a team of installers who are responsible for installing, servicing, and repairing structures and major components. Schedules and oversees the installation of products. Being an Installation Manager ensures adherence to contract specifications and established policies and procedures. May require a bachelor's degree. Additionally, Installation Manager typically reports to a director. The Installation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. To be an Installation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1-3 years supervisory experience may be required.
